自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(15)
  • 收藏
  • 关注

原创 Error updating database. Cause: com.mysql.jdbc.exceptions.jdbc4.MySQLSyntaxErrorException:

经验教训:尽量不要用mysql的关键字来做表名或列名!看起来这么简单的操作,那一定没啥问题,插入成功呗~~抱着试一试的态度,将表名改为orders==

2023-04-25 09:51:13 374

原创 Error:Kotlin: Module was compiled with an incompatible version of Kotlin. The binary version of its

项目启动的时候报如下错误:Error:Kotlin: Module was compiled with an incompatible version of Kotlin. The binary version of its metadata is 1.5.1, expected version is 1.1.16.重新编译项目问题解决!!!

2023-04-20 17:18:51 246

原创 Map.computeIfAbsent使用初体验orz

上班摸鱼的偶然一次机会,看到了一篇关于Java8对map的新增的方法,顿觉学术甚浅,遂写了个demo进行学习。computeIfAbsent: * If the specified key is not already associated with a value (or is mapped * to {@code null}), attempts to compute its value using the given mapping * function and enters

2021-11-12 16:42:42 614

原创 Java8新特性学习之函数式接口

Java8函数式接口函数式接口(Functional Interface)就是一个有且仅有一个抽象方法,但是可以有多个非抽象方法的接口。函数式接口可以被隐式转换为 lambda 表达式。有四大类型函数式接口:供给型接口@FunctionalInterfacepublic interface Supplier<T> { T get();}消费型接口@FunctionalInterfacepublic interface Consumer<T> {

2021-08-30 16:30:33 221

原创 Linux退出vi编辑模式

i 进入编辑模式;编辑完按Esc退出编辑模式此时输入::wq保存后退出:wq!强制保存后退出:w保存但不退出:q不保存并退出:q!不保存并强制退出

2021-08-20 17:03:57 312

原创 postman传参时,解决Date类型参数的格式化问题初体验01

在使用postman测试接口时,需要的是Date类型的参数,当传入一个yyyy-MM-dd格式的参数时,会出现异常:下面展示一些 异常片段。// 错误org.springframework.validation.BindException: org.springframework.validation.BeanPropertyBindingResult: 1 errorsField error in object 'xxx' on field 'beginAt': rejected value [

2021-06-24 14:16:38 2537 1

原创 2021-05-31

关于Field error in object ‘sourceStation‘ on field ‘stations‘: rejected value []typeMismatch.]的一个解决方法原因我的是在sourceStation中定义了一个Station类型的集合stations,因为之前sourceStation中都是定义的 string字符变量 ,但是stations是个对象集合,导致了字符串和station对象的转化异常。解决前端我用的是vue,在前端项目的js文件中,发现调用

2021-05-31 17:15:39 108

原创 小白踩坑记:spring初始化时出现:factory-bean reference points back to the same bean definition

意思说的是你的factory-bean指向同一个bean定义,经过查看发现,我的类名和方法名一样(忽略大小写,因为当不指定名字时,默认是首字母小写作为bean的名字)//@Servicepublic class JedisPool { @Autowired RedisConfig redisConfig; @Bean public redis.clients.jedis.JedisPool jedisPool(){ JedisPoolConfig jed

2020-12-18 16:13:57 5100 6

原创 小白踩坑记:springboot整合mybatis时遇到的坑----

嗨呀,好气!!!今天在用springboot整合mybatis时,连踩数坑,摔得我头昏脑涨嗡嗡直响,所有的坑都被我踩了一遍,下面就记录一下令人崩溃的三个小时- - -先是来个UserDao找不到:Field userDao in com.dec14.service.UserService required a bean of type 'com.dec14.dao.UserDao' that could not be found.The injection point has the followi

2020-12-14 17:40:48 834 1

原创 小白踩坑记:springboot运行一直报错:There was an unexpected error (type=Not Found, status=404).

唉,最近在学习springboot集成thymeleaf模板引擎时,明明都配置的好好的,却一直给爷报错,给小爷整懵了:更奇特的是,就挺秃然的就发现似乎哪里有问题了,一经改正,终于拨云见日了。。。首先,我的controller和html页面反复好几遍,确认无误:controller:@Controller@RequestMapping("/first")public class firstController { @RequestMapping("/thyme") public

2020-12-14 11:38:02 8006

原创 小白Spring学习记:Spring容器的整个创建流程(with 部分源码)

目前来说,Spring框架的重要性无需赘述,它良好的兼容性和适配性使得它经久不衰。本小白今天就来对Spring框架中的容器创建过程进行学习。作为新手,含泪把整个生命周期流程进行了一番撕咬,终于明了一些。直接从容器的创建说起:在context的构造方法里,调用refresh()方法,进行容器的刷新创建的。// refresh()刷新创建容器public AnnotationConfigApplicationContext(Class<?>... componentClasses) {

2020-12-11 20:31:15 222 2

原创 小白踩坑记:Idea配置使用Mybatis时出现Could not find resource com/dec08/dao/GoodsDaoImpl.xml

今天在idea中整合mybatis和spring时,由于疏忽,导致出现了:org.springframework.beans.factory.BeanCreationException: Error creating bean with name ‘mySqlSessionFactory’ defined in class path resource [applicationContext.xml]: Invocation of init method failed; nested exceptio

2020-12-08 16:28:08 508

原创 小白学习Spring-AOP 笔记

Spring-AOPAOP(Aspect Oriented Programming),意为:面向切面编程,是OOP的延续,是软件开发中的一个热点,也是Spring框架中的一个重要内容,是函数式编程的一种衍生范型。利用AOP可以对业务逻辑的各个部分进行隔离,从而使得业务逻辑各部分之间的耦合度降低,提高程序的可重用性,同时提高了开发的效率。在Spring框架中,aop是基于动态代理实现的。简单来说,aop有以下几种功能:1、增强功能2、减少重复代码3、使得你专注于业务代码4、解耦合那么作为新手,该

2020-12-07 16:52:10 152

原创 操作数据库错误:错误代码: 1241 Operand should contain 1 column(s)

在执行插入语句时出现了下面错误:错误代码: 1241 Operand should contain 1 column(s)错误代码: 1241Operand should contain 1 column(s)经多方查询,原因原来是插入多行数据的语句中,多用了括号:下面展示是 错误代码。values后的那个括号要去掉,不然就报错了INSERT INTO student (id,NAME,email,age)VALUES( (1,'zhangsan','aaabc@163.com',24

2020-11-24 17:35:38 11390

原创 解决mybatis学习中的ExceptionInInitializerError

解决:ExceptionInInitializerError在学习mybatis时,小白经常踩的坑,由于整合maven时,maven的约定大于配置,java项目下的src/main/java和src/main/resources存在整合问题,我们明明写好的配置文件却无法导出或者生效。运行时会报下面错误:新的改变功能快捷键合理的创建标题,有助于目录的生成如何改变文本的样式插入链接与图片如何插入一段漂亮的代码片生成一个适合你的列表创建一个表格设定内容居中、居左、居右SmartyPants创建一个自定义列表如何创

2020-11-24 14:56:58 464

空空如也

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除